Imports by country
What this shows: Import market volume by exporter country into the UK.
Top 5 values
| Country | £ |
|---|---|
| Spain | 1,245,167 |
| Ireland | 17,936 |
| Poland | 11,034 |
| China | 6,529 |
| Iran (Islamic Republic of) | 3,243 |

Import volume by transport
What this shows: Import value by transport mode used to bring goods into the UK.
Top 5 values
| Transport | £ |
|---|---|
| Sea transport (not vehicle on ferry) | 1,162,828 |
| Roll on Roll off (RORO) | 94,275 |
| Other | 17,936 |
| Air transport | 8,590 |
| Road transport | 1,182 |

Exports by country
What this shows: Export market volume by destination country from the UK.
Top 5 values
| Country | £ |
|---|---|
| Belgium | 326,400 |
| Barbados | 38,184 |
| Antigua and Barbuda | 14,876 |
| Saint Lucia | 14,573 |
| Turks and Caicos Islands | 10,343 |
